I haven't seen this mentioned anywhere, but alas. When I started a Swashie and used CLUA to level him up and analyse his progress, I was stunned when I saw the Whirlwind Icon among the HLA's when he got to lvl 24, I could even re-select it at every new level up.
Now, maybe this is a bug, or a hidden bonus from one of the mods I have installed, I assume it is not supposed to be there since it isn't mentioned on any site or in any FAQ or manual. But I think it does make sense after all. A Swashbuckler is really a fighter at heart and he can't really fight any other way than face-to-face, which of course he would not be able to do very well at all with the standard Thief APR. I guess he simply needs the Whirlwind attack to be able to survive in the latter stages. Still seems unbelievably powerful, even though I get a pretty hefty combat penalty with it, it's 10 APR and can be combined with Time Stop Trap. And add to that his awesome AC, THAC0 and Damage bonuses. What could a standard fighter possibly have to challenge this guy? Maybe slightly more life but the Swashie makes up for it by having way superior AC and Magic Resistance. [ 01-01-2003, 09:25 PM: Message edited by: Rataxes ]

Yep, Swashies get Whirlwind attack - because they can't get Assassinate.
It's not due to a mod - it was in the original game, too. They won't get Greater Whirlwind, but the regular Whirlwind still makes them melee monsters. |
